Understanding Government Cheese Programs

To grasp how Wahlburgers accesses government cheese, it’s essential to understand the background and mechanisms of these programs. The government cheese program is essentially a part of the broader agricultural support policies in the United States, aimed at supporting dairy farmers and managing the supply and demand of dairy products. When dairy farms produce more milk than the market demands, the price of milk and dairy products drops. To prevent this from happening and to support dairy farmers financially, the government intervenes by buying excess dairy products, including cheese.

The Role of the USDA

The United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) plays a crucial role in these cheese programs. Through various divisions, such as the Agricultural Marketing Service (AMS) and the Farm Service Agency (FSA), the USDA oversees the purchase and distribution of dairy products.
